Meskel is the finding of the True Cross. It is celebrated among Christians in Ethiopia. It is marked by bonfires and also by religious hymns and different shows organized by youngsters from church school.
Large crowdis in attendance for this festival. Especially at Meskel Square where it is centrally celebrated in Addis Ababa. People start to gather at the square starting from 3:00PM local time to see the shows at the festival. At dusk, special candles traditionally made from wax called Tuaf is lit. Thisadds a beautiful spectacular sceneacross the massattending.Later during the evening around 7:30 the bone fire is lit and that brings the festival towards conclusion. The reason the bonfire is prepared is to represent the way the True Cross was found with the help of smoke. It is believed that the smoke guided people of Queen Eleni to the place where part of the cross was placed. Meskel festivity is registered by UNESCO as world heritage site in 2013.
